A major bonding bill for public works projects would be a big topic of conversation in a normal even-numbered year, but 2020 has been anything but normal as the COVID-19 pandemic continues.

Even so, advocates for a robust bonding bill say that that doesn’t take away the need to invest in buildings and infrastructure.

In a series of articles and episodes in Beyond the Skyline, Finance & Commerce is taking a closer look at some of the notable bonding requests for 2020. This episode looks at the Minnesota Department of Employment and Economic Development, which is asking for $15 million in economic development grants for everything from water infrastructure in Greater Minnesota to statewide transportation initiatives.

In the following interview, DEED Commissioner Steve Grove talks about the request and makes a case for why it’s important to keep making those investments – even in the midst of a global public health crisis.
